Mechanical roller keeps getting stuck

I know it is specifically the mechanical roller that is the issue. It will push out the film once, but after that it doesn’t go down all the way and won’t push the next one out unless I open it and push the roller all the way down. I have tried opening up and cleaning the spring but that did not help. Is there anything else I can do?

